Career Overview

Born on January 15, 1985, in Lisbon, Ruben Amorim began his career as a professional footballer with Sporting CP, where he spent a significant part of his playing days. After stints at other clubs, including Belenenses and Braga, he transitioned into coaching. His managerial career took off rapidly; after a brief period leading Braga, he was appointed head coach of Sporting CP in March 2020. Under his guidance, the team has achieved notable success, including winning the Primeira Liga title for the first time in 19 years during the 2020-2021 season.

Coaching Philosophy

Amorim is known for his attacking style of play, which prioritises ball possession and fluid movement on the field. His ability to adapt tactics based on opposition and in-game circumstances has set him apart from many of his contemporaries. This flexibility has allowed Sporting CP to compete effectively in both domestic and European competitions. Amorim often emphasises the importance of youth development, integrating academy players into the first team, thereby investing in the future of the club and the national team.
